Crispy Baked Honey-Garlic Wings with Herbed Rice
Enjoy a flavorful twist on a classic favorite with these crispy baked honey-garlic wings paired with a fragrant herbed rice. The wings are marinated in a sweet and savory honey-garlic sauce, then baked to perfection while the herbed rice provides a light, aromatic complement that brings balance and warmth to the plate.
INGREDIENTS
6 ounces Chicken Wings
1 teaspoon Honey
1 clove Garlic, minced
1 teaspoon Soy Sauce
1/3 cup cooked Brown Rice
1/2 teaspoon Olive Oil
1 tablespoon Fresh Parsley, chopped
PREPARATION
Preheat your oven to 400°F.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
In a small bowl, mix together the honey, minced garlic, and soy sauce to form the marinade.
Pat the chicken wings dry and toss them in the marinade until evenly coated. Allow them to marinate for at least 10 minutes.
Place the wings on the prepared baking sheet, ensuring they are spread out in a single layer. Bake for 25-30 minutes, turning once halfway through, until the wings are crispy and golden.
While the wings bake, prepare the herbed rice. Reheat the cooked brown rice in a small saucepan over medium heat. Drizzle in the olive oil and stir to combine.
Just before serving, stir in the chopped fresh parsley into the rice for a burst of freshness.
Plate the crispy baked wings alongside a scoop of herbed rice and enjoy your balanced, flavorful meal.
